The Origins of Baccarat
Baccarat traces its history back to 15th-century Italy, where it was introduced as “baccara,” meaning zero—a reference to the value of face cards and tens in the game. From Italy, it spread to France, where it became popular among the nobility. Over the centuries, the game has evolved into several versions, including Punto Banco, Chemin de Fer, and Baccarat Banque.
Today, baccarat is played in casinos across the globe, from the dazzling floors of Macau to digital platforms accessible from mobile devices.
How Baccarat Works
At its core, baccarat is a simple game. Players don’t need to master complex rules or strategies—they simply choose to bet on the “Player,” the “Banker,” or a “Tie.” The dealer handles the cards, and the hand that comes closest to a total of nine wins.
- Cards 2–9 retain their face value.
- 10s, Jacks, Queens, and Kings are worth zero.
- Aces are worth one.
If the total exceeds nine, only the second digit counts (e.g., 14 becomes 4). This makes baccarat straightforward but still filled with suspense.

Strategies and Tips
While baccarat doesn’t rely heavily on player decisions, some tips can improve the experience:
- Stick to Banker Bets: Statistically, the Banker bet has the best odds.
- Avoid the Tie Bet: Despite its large payout, it carries a much higher house edge.
- Manage Your Bankroll: Set limits and avoid chasing losses, as baccarat can move quickly.
